CSS3的背景屬性為網頁設計師提供了更多的工具來創建視覺吸引力強的網頁背景。其中包括了background-image、background-repeat、background-size、background-position和background-attachment等屬性。
background-image:用于指定元素的背景圖像。例如: body { background-image: url("background.jpg"); } background-repeat:用于指定背景圖像如何重復。常用的值有:repeat(默認)、repeat-x、repeat-y和no-repeat。例如: body { background-repeat: no-repeat; } background-size:用于指定背景圖像的大小。常用的值有:auto(默認)、cover和contain。例如: body { background-size: cover; } background-position:用于指定背景圖像的位置。常用的值有:left top(默認)、right top、center center等。例如: body { background-position: right top; } background-attachment:用于指定背景圖像是否隨著容器元素滾動。常用的值有:scroll(默認)和fixed。例如: body { background-attachment: fixed; }
總結來說,CSS3的背景屬性讓網頁設計師能夠更加靈活地設計網頁背景,從而提高用戶體驗。使用時需要注意掌握各個屬性的用法和取值。